What Makes a Great Compact Track Loader?

Before we dive into the specifics of each brand, it’s important to understand what factors you should consider when choosing a CTL:

  1. Power & Performance: Depending on the task, you’ll need a machine with enough horsepower and hydraulic flow to handle the workload. Heavy-duty jobs require high-performance loaders.
  2. Comfort & Usability: Operator comfort is key for productivity. Features like adjustable seats, air conditioning, and easy-to-use controls make long hours more manageable.
  3. Attachments & Versatility: The ability to swap out attachments can turn a compact track loader into a multipurpose machine, allowing you to tackle everything from digging and grading to lifting and material handling.
  4. Durability & Maintenance: A good CTL should withstand tough conditions and offer easy maintenance features, like quick access to filters and fluids. Reduced downtime means more time on the job.
  5. Technology: Advanced technological features like grade control systems, telematics, and automatic functions can improve precision and productivity, making your investment pay off faster.

Bobcat: The Leader in Versatility and Performance

Bobcat is often synonymous with compact equipment, and their compact track loaders live up to that reputation. Known for their strength, maneuverability, and ease of use, Bobcat CTLs offer something for every operator.

Key Features:

  • Performance Variety: Bobcat offers a wide range of models, from small-frame machines perfect for residential landscaping to large-frame models that can handle heavy construction work.
  • Joystick Controls: Many Bobcat CTLs are equipped with joystick controls that make operating the machine simple and intuitive, leading to increased productivity.
  • Durability: Bobcat machines are known for their durability. These loaders are designed to last through long-term, heavy-duty use, even in the toughest conditions.
  • Excellent Lift Capacity: With a Bobcat CTL, you get impressive lifting capabilities, meaning it can handle anything from palletized materials to large loads of dirt or gravel.

For those seeking an all-rounder that balances performance with a range of features, Bobcat CTLs are a top contender.

John Deere: Power and Advanced Technology for Any Job Site

John Deere is a brand known for reliability and innovation, and their CTLs don’t disappoint. John Deere loaders come with powerful engines and a vast array of attachments that make them adaptable to any job.

Key Features:

  • Powerful Engines: John Deere CTLs come with engines that provide the power you need to move materials quickly and efficiently, especially on large job sites.
  • Technology Integration: John Deere is ahead of the curve when it comes to integrating new technology into their equipment. Features like 3D grade control systems help operators work with greater precision, reducing the time and cost of grading tasks.
  • Comfort: John Deere prioritizes operator comfort, offering spacious cabs with excellent visibility and reduced noise. Features like climate control and adjustable seating ensure that operators can work in comfort, even during long shifts.
  • Wide Range of Attachments: With over 100 attachments available, John Deere CTLs can be adapted to just about any task. Whether you need to dig, grade, or lift, there’s an attachment for the job.

If you’re looking for a powerful machine with cutting-edge technology and a focus on operator comfort, John Deere should be high on your list.

Caterpillar: Precision and Control for Heavy-Duty Tasks

Caterpillar is synonymous with heavy equipment, and their compact track loaders bring that same quality and reliability to more compact work. Caterpillar CTLs are built for demanding jobs that require both power and precision.

Key Features:

  • Operator Control: Caterpillar CTLs are known for their user-friendly controls, including a choice of joystick or hand and foot controls, allowing operators to work with precision in any task.
  • Suspension Systems: Caterpillar machines feature advanced torsion suspension systems that provide a smoother ride, reducing operator fatigue and improving productivity.
  • Wide Range of Sizes: From smaller models for tight job sites to larger machines capable of handling heavy materials, Caterpillar offers a range of CTLs to suit your needs.
  • Technological Advancements: Caterpillar CTLs are equipped with advanced technological features like telematics systems and GPS, allowing for better monitoring and operation.

For those tackling demanding tasks that require both strength and finesse, Caterpillar is a brand that delivers on all fronts.

Kubota: Affordable and Reliable Compact Track Loaders

Kubota might be better known for their agricultural equipment, but they also manufacture top-notch compact track loaders. Kubota’s machines are known for their reliability, power, and affordability.

Key Features:

  • Durability: Kubota CTLs are built tough, making them a favorite for customers looking for equipment that can withstand harsh conditions and constant use.
  • Advanced Tracking Technology: Kubota is known for integrating advanced tracking technology into their machines, which helps monitor performance and provides alerts for maintenance needs.
  • Smooth and Responsive Controls: The controls on a Kubota CTL are smooth and responsive, allowing operators to work with ease and precision.
  • Affordability: One of Kubota’s biggest selling points is its affordability. Kubota CTLs offer high-quality performance at a more accessible price point, making them a great option for businesses on a budget.

If you want a reliable machine that offers great value for money without sacrificing performance, Kubota is a fantastic choice.

New Holland: Focused on Operator Comfort and Easy Maintenance

New Holland has been a trusted name in construction equipment for years, and their compact track loaders are designed with operator comfort and ease of maintenance in mind.

Key Features:

  • Cab Comfort: New Holland CTLs are known for their spacious and comfortable cabs, which reduce operator fatigue and help improve overall productivity. Air conditioning, ergonomic seating, and excellent visibility are standard features.
  • Ease of Service: New Holland machines are designed with ease of service in mind, with easily accessible service points that make routine maintenance quick and simple. This reduces downtime and keeps your machines running smoothly.
  • Undercarriage Design: New Holland CTLs are equipped with a solid undercarriage design that reduces wear and tear, offering a smoother ride for the operator and a longer life for the machine.
  • Powerful Lift Capacity: New Holland loaders offer impressive lift capacities, making them ideal for heavy lifting tasks in construction and material handling.

For businesses focused on comfort, ease of use, and reduced downtime, New Holland compact track loaders are a great investment.
